Historical Documents
 

This section contains documents relating to the time when Papua New Guinea was administered by Australia. If you have any documents that would be suitable for this collection, please contact us so we can make arrangements for scanning.


Careers with a Challenge: The Public Service of Papua and New Guinea. 1958, 30 pp. Information on careers in the PNG Public Service, particularly Cadetships.

Death of District Commissioner Jack Emanuel. 1971, 5 pp. Typed press releases regarding the murder of Mr Emanuel, script of a radio broadcast by the Administrator, and a memorandum regarding a Field Staff Memorial.

Department of District Administration: Staff postings as at 1.4.1967. 1967, 23 pp. Typed list of all DDA officers.

Establishment of Government Stations, New Guinea. 1964, 5 pp. Typed chronology of the establishment and closure of government stations in New Guinea from 1884 to 1963.

Public Service Information Handbook. ?1958, 20 pp. General information about living in Papua New Guinea, and on conditions of employment in the Public Service.

The Territory of Papua and New Guinea. 1959, 8 pp. General information about Papua New Guinea.

The Use of Pidgin. 1969, 1 pp. Typed memorandum circulated to staff of the Royal Papua and New Guinea Constabulary regarding the avoidance of Pidgin words that might cause offense.
